Cary Street Partners Financial LLC raised its position in shares of T-Mobile US, Inc. (NASDAQ:TMUS - Free Report) by 247.0% in the first qu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m owned 5,392 shares of the Wireless communications provider's stock after purchasing an additional 3,838 shares during the quarter. Cary Street Partners Financial LLC's holdings in T-Mobile US were worth $1,438,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

T-Mobile US (NASDAQ:TMUS - Get Free Report) last released its earnings results on Wednesday, July 23rd. The Wireless communications provider reported $2.84 earnings per share for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$2.69 by $0.15. The firm had revenue of $21.13 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$20.99 billion. T-Mobile US had a return on equity of 19.68% and a net margin of 14.53%. The company's revenue for the quarter was up 6.9%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ter in the previous year, the company posted $2.49 EPS. Sell-side analysts predict that T-Mobile US, Inc. will post 10.37 earnings per share for the current year.

T-Mobile US Dividend Announcement

The business also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Thursday, September 11th. Stockholders of record on Friday, August 29th will be given a dividend of $0.88 per share.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Friday, August 29th. This represents a $3.52 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 1.4%. T-Mobile US's payout ratio is currently 33.21%.

T-Mobile US Company Profile

(Free Report)

T-Mobile US,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, provides mobile communications services in the United States, Puerto Rico, and the United States Virgin Islands. The company offers voice, messaging, and data services to customers in the postpaid, prepaid, and wholesale and other services. It also provides wireless devices, including smartphones, wearables, tablets, home broadband routers, and other mobile communication devices, as well as wireless devices and accessories; financing through equipment installment plans; reinsurance for device insurance policies and extended warranty contracts; leasing through JUMP! On Demand; and High Speed Internet services.
